LG 휴대폰 2016 버그
2010/02/08 23:56
소프트웨어 버그니깐 어디인가는 그 원인을 써둔 곳이 있지 않을 까 찾아보니 이런 블로그가....
결론은 10이라는 숫자를 10년이 아닌 0x10으로 해석했기 때문에 발생한 문제일 거라는 얘기.
스펙을 보니 년도 표기를 2자리로 정해놓았기 때문에
이 문제는 당연히 90년도에도 발생했었어야 할 문제지만, 아마 2000년 이후에 짜여진 코드이기 때문에 오랫동안(!!) 발견되지 않았던 듯 싶네요.
결론은 10이라는 숫자를 10년이 아닌 0x10으로 해석했기 때문에 발생한 문제일 거라는 얘기.
스펙을 보니 년도 표기를 2자리로 정해놓았기 때문에
이 문제는 당연히 90년도에도 발생했었어야 할 문제지만, 아마 2000년 이후에 짜여진 코드이기 때문에 오랫동안(!!) 발견되지 않았던 듯 싶네요.



